Easy hiking trails around gmina Jelcz-Laskowice are primarily situated within the wide Oder River valley, characterized by numerous watercourses, old riverbeds, and remnants of floodplains and ponds. Forests cover 32% of the area, including large complexes within the Grądy Odrzańskie Natura 2000 area. The terrain is generally flat, with minimal elevation changes, making it suitable for accessible walks. Key natural features include the scenic Oder River and the Jelczańskie Ponds.

The easy hiking trails in gmina Jelcz-Laskowice are primarily situated within the wide Oder River valley. You can expect generally flat terrain with minimal elevation changes, making them suitable for accessible walks. The landscape is characterized by numerous watercourses, old riverbeds, remnants of floodplains, and ponds, with forests covering 32% of the area.
Yes, gmina Jelcz-Laskowice offers a good selection of easy hiking trails. There are 18 easy routes available, out of a total of 29 hiking tours in the area, ensuring plenty of options for relaxed walks.
Many easy hikes will take you through the extensive forest complexes, particularly within the Grądy Odrzańskie Natura 2000 area, featuring diverse trees like oak-hornbeam, alder-elm, and willow-poplar. You'll also find routes around the picturesque Jelczańskie Ponds and along the Oder River. For example, the Staw Drugi Jelczański loop from Osiedle Fabryczne offers views of the Second Jelczański Pond.
Absolutely. The generally flat terrain and well-defined paths around the Jelczańskie Ponds are ideal for families. Routes like the Staw Pierwszy Jelczański loop from Osiedle Komunalne offer tranquil waterside experiences perfect for all ages. The First Jelczański Pond even has a guarded swimming area with a sandy beach during summer.
Yes, many of the easy hiking trails in gmina Jelcz-Laskowice are suitable for walks with dogs. The extensive forest areas and paths around the ponds provide pleasant environments for your canine companion. Always ensure your dog is on a leash and respect local regulations, especially in nature reserves like Łacha Jelcz.
Yes, many of the popular easy routes are circular, offering convenient starting and ending points. Examples include the Staw Drugi Jelczański loop from Osiedle Fabryczne and the Staw Trzeci Jelczański – Staw Pierwszy Jelczański loop from Osiedle Fabryczne, which are great for exploring the pond areas.
Beyond the natural beauty, you can incorporate historical and cultural points into your easy hikes. Consider visiting the ancient "Dąb Słowianin" (Slav Oak) near Dębina, a remarkable natural monument. The Kotowice Observation Tower offers scenic views, and the Railway bridge in Czernica is an interesting architectural feature. You might also discover the hidden ruins of a 13th-century water castle.
Gmina Jelcz-Laskowice offers pleasant easy walks year-round. Spring brings lush greenery and birdwatching opportunities in the Grądy Odrzańskie Natura 2000 area. Summer is great for walks around the Jelczańskie Ponds, with swimming available at the First Jelczański Pond. Autumn showcases beautiful fall foliage in the forests, and even winter can be charming for a crisp walk, especially around the ponds.
Easy hikes in the region vary in length, but many are designed for shorter durations. For instance, the Staw Drugi Jelczański loop from Osiedle Fabryczne is about 4.5 km and takes just over an hour, while the Hiking loop from Janików is similar in length and duration. Longer options like the Staw Trzeci Jelczański – Staw Pierwszy Jelczański loop from Osiedle Fabryczne are around 7.1 km and can be completed in under two hours.
